The Role

We're looking for an experienced Global Payroll Project Lead to drive the successful delivery of a global payroll transformation programme, including the implementation of outsourced payroll services across multiple regions.

Working closely with HR, Finance, Technology and external service providers, you will lead the end-to-end project lifecycle, ensuring a seamless transition to a scalable, efficient and compliant payroll operating model. This is a unique opportunity to shape the future of payroll delivery within a global organisation, enhancing processes, controls, reporting capabilities and service excellence.

What You'll Be Doing

Lead a Global Payroll Transformation Programme
  • Take ownership of the end-to-end payroll outsourcing implementation, from project initiation through to go-live and post-implementation support.
  • Ensure project milestones, deliverables, timelines and budgets are effectively managed and achieved.
  • Drive collaboration across global and regional teams to deliver a successful business outcome.

Partner with Key Stakeholders
  • Work closely with HR, Finance, Technology teams and in-country payroll stakeholders to gather requirements, define scope and align on business objectives.
  • Build strong relationships with senior stakeholders, ensuring effective communication thro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Support business readiness and change management activities across impacted regions.

Drive Process Improvement and Operational Excellence
  • Review current payroll processes and identify opportunities to standardise, streamline and strengthen controls.
  • Implement improvements that enhance payroll accuracy, efficiency, compliance and employee experience.
  • Help establish best practice payroll processes that support long-term organisational growth.

Design a Future-Focused Payroll Operating Model
  • Define and implement a sustainable global payroll service delivery model.
  • Reduce operational risk by addressing key-person dependencies and improving resilience across payroll operations.
  • Ensure reporting, data insights and system integrations meet business and strategic requirements, working with vendors and internal teams as necessary.

Manage Third-Party Vendors
  • Act as the primary point of contact for external payroll providers throughout implementation and transition.
  • Monitor vendor performance against agreed service levels and project commitments.
  • Ensure service delivery meets operational, compliance and business expectations.

Enable Successful Adoption
  • Develop training materials and deliver knowledge-transfer sessions to HR and payroll teams.
  • Support users through process changes and adoption of new tools, systems and ways of working.

Manage Risk and Governance
  • Identify and mitigate project risks, issues and dependencies.
  • Establish effective governance and reporting structures to support project delivery.
  • Provide regular updates to project sponsors and senior leadership on progress, milestones and key decisions.

What You'll Bring
  • Significant experience leading payroll transformation, payroll outsourcing or large-scale payroll implementation projects within a multinational organisation.
  • Proven track record of delivering complex global payroll programmes from planning through to implementation.
  • Strong understanding of payroll operations, outsourcing models and payroll compliance across multiple jurisdictions.
  • Excellent project management skills, with experience applying structured project methodologies; Agile experience is advantageous.
  • Strong stakeholder management and influencing skills, with the ability to engage effectively at all levels of an organisation.
  • Experience managing third-party suppliers and service providers.
  • Confidence working with payroll systems, data, reporting and integrations.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ving and process improvement capabilities.
